Output 0813205dc5e2e01184705c5050c729be75357759acfd002be488c11b5eda7853:0

value
99652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c5c58ca487419a517c73e3ca4eea80109cdad3c OP_EQUAL
address
3FwmxqfzFDitAvr92b8RRnAbNmoggAKZwH
transaction
0813205dc5e2e01184705c5050c729be75357759acfd002be488c11b5eda7853
confirmations
262550
spent
true